This length is ideal for most cool season turfs such as the famous Kentucky bluegrass. … WebHow cold before grass stops growing. The grass will seriously slow in rate of growth at around 50°F (10 °C), at which time it is best to stop cutting, or doing large mows.Then, around 40°F (4.4 °C) the rate of growth will be miniscule, but grass never really stops growing, it just slows down in its rate.This is why some people still cut their grass lightly …

If your grass is too long, it's at risk for disease. The ideal grass height for winter is between 2 inches and 2.5 inches. This keeps grass short enough to resist disease spread, but not so short that it becomes overly stressed by cold temperatures.

WebRemove no more than 1/3 of the leaf tissue when you mow. Mowing too short or scalping results in stress to the grass plant. Weak grass plants will take longer to recover.
